Korean Air to Finalize Acquisition of Asiana Airlines on December 11

[Alpha Biz= Reporter Kim Jisun] After over four years of navigating merger procedures, Korean Air is set to officially acquire Asiana Airlines as a subsidiary on December 11.

Korean Air announced its participation in Asiana Airlines' third-party allocation capital increase scheduled for that day. The airline will invest KRW 1.5 trillion to acquire approximately 131.57 million newly issued shares, representing a 63.9% stake.

Once the final payment is completed, Korean Air will become the largest shareholder of Asiana Airlines, officially making it a subsidiary.
